Bhartiya International Ltd. (NSE:BIL)
India flag India · Delayed Price · Currency is INR
518.65
-10.55 (-1.99%)
Mar 13, 2025, 1:14 PM IST

Bhartiya International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2019 - 2015
Period Ending
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 Mar '20 2019 - 2015
Market Capitalization
6,8433,1842,0453,0602,092903
Upgrade
Market Cap Growth
126.91%55.65%-33.17%46.28%131.78%-72.88%
Upgrade
Enterprise Value
11,2167,9146,0657,0836,2624,651
Upgrade
Last Close Price
518.65260.10169.60250.40169.9573.15
Upgrade
PE Ratio
315.191428.913.27--4.24
Upgrade
PS Ratio
0.980.410.260.440.380.13
Upgrade
PB Ratio
2.330.820.530.950.610.26
Upgrade
P/TBV Ratio
2.450.900.611.180.790.27
Upgrade
P/FCF Ratio
-5.45-17.4322.36-
Upgrade
P/OCF Ratio
-4.8417.646.677.93-
Upgrade
EV/Sales Ratio
1.161.020.761.021.140.65
Upgrade
EV/EBITDA Ratio
13.809.367.5410.7220.428.06
Upgrade
EV/EBIT Ratio
20.2213.0610.6416.1628.539.37
Upgrade
EV/FCF Ratio
-13.54-40.3466.92-
Upgrade
Debt / Equity Ratio
1.261.331.291.481.281.29
Upgrade
Debt / EBITDA Ratio
5.486.016.117.0913.657.60
Upgrade
Debt / FCF Ratio
-8.84-27.2146.65-
Upgrade
Asset Turnover
-0.740.820.750.610.79
Upgrade
Inventory Turnover
-0.790.930.970.801.04
Upgrade
Quick Ratio
-0.340.360.450.450.43
Upgrade
Current Ratio
-1.451.631.671.561.38
Upgrade
Return on Equity (ROE)
-0.05%17.60%-4.99%-1.80%5.73%
Upgrade
Return on Assets (ROA)
-3.59%3.64%2.97%1.52%3.41%
Upgrade
Return on Capital (ROIC)
4.59%4.22%4.22%3.47%1.75%3.95%
Upgrade
Return on Capital Employed (ROCE)
-11.92%10.11%8.67%4.60%11.82%
Upgrade
Earnings Yield
0.32%0.07%30.61%-5.40%-2.94%23.57%
Upgrade
FCF Yield
18.37%-4.78%5.74%4.47%-19.86%
Upgrade
Payout Ratio
0.00%----8.31%
Upgrade
Buyback Yield / Dilution
-33.88%0.14%-0.15%-0.04%0.32%0.23%
Upgrade
Total Shareholder Return
-33.88%0.14%-0.15%-0.04%0.32%0.23%
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.